Ramon: Terrorist's Neighborhood Shouldn't Be in J'lem

(IsraelNN.com) Vice Prime Minister Chaim Ramon said Wednesday that the neighborhood which the tractor terrorist lived in should not be a part of Jerusalem. Jerusalem should remain Jewish, Ramon said, and the neighborhood of Tzur Baher should be outside the security fence. The same thing, he said, was true of Jabal Mukaber, from which the Merkaz HaRav killer came.

Ramon conceded that even if Israel decided to separate Tzur Baher from Jerusalem, that would not necessarily have prevented the attack, but "in the long run there would be a lot less terror attacks."
